Amratalia
Amratalia is a village located in Contai Iii subdivision of Purba Medinipur district in West Bengal, India. Tamluk and Marishda are the district & sub-district headquarters of Amratalia village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Debendra is the gram panchayat of Amratalia village.

About Amratalia
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Amratalia is 346458. The village spans a total geographical area of 82.41 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 721427. Contai is nearest town to Amratalia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 11km away.

Population of Amratalia
According to the 2011 Census, Amratalia has a total population of about 736, with approximately 386 males and 350 females. The sex ratio is around 906 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 100 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 80.98%, with male literacy at about 83.42% and female literacy near 78.29%. Connectivity of Amratalia
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Amratalia. As per the 2011 stats, Amratalia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
